FEITO, María Carolina. Modalidades de intervencion social sobre los horticultores bonaerenses: una mirada antropologica. Avá [online]. 2007, n.10, pp.78-96. ISSN 1851-1694.

Considering the social policies and the development interventions like continuus, negotiated and social constructed process that includes initiatives "from below" and "from the top", we proposes a constructivist focus in the bases of the "actor oriented approach", studyng the "interfases" between oficial agencies and the potencial or real beneficiarys of their programs. We studied the case of "Cambio Rural Bonaerense "program in the horticultural production of the Buenos Aires province. The producers demand specifics institutional actions, because their particular story and productive strategy. There is an institutional gap, because here become concentrated a sector of impoverished agropecuarian productors that never participed of any rural development program. We analize how the social interventions are constructed on the basis of a complex ensemble of relations, interests and ideas socialy defined by the involved actors, recognizing fights and internal differences between them. We reconstituted the intervention trhough the knowledge of the rationalitys of the implicated actors, identifiyng power conflicts between formal models and their concretes practices, and the links between the demands of the beneficiarys, their real needs and the concretes proposals and actions of the intervention.

Keywords : Rural development; Public social politics; Actor oriented approach; Interfases; Horticultural producers.
